Two masked thieves stole four drones from a secret Army building at Fort Campbell, Kentucky, in November, prompting a $5,000 reward for information leading to their arrest.
The suspects were captured on images wearing dark clothing and gloves, fleeing in a sedan and a pickup, though it’s unclear if all drones were taken on the same day.

Fort Campbell’s Criminal Investigation Division thanked the public for tips but said details remain limited as the investigation continues.
